Actionable Strategies for a Purpose-Driven Existence
Begin by changing the way you see each moment. Try to enjoy the quiet times when distractions aren’t pulling you away. Think of your day as a blank canvas where you pick the bright colors that truly matter. Instead of getting stressed about changing everything all at once, start small. For example, set aside 30 to 60 minutes once a week for one focused activity. This idea, sometimes called the Sacred No, helps protect your time and creates space for living with purpose. When you commit fully to one thing, you make room for a brighter, more joyful life.
- Choose daily priorities that match your personal values.
- Plan set blocks of time to work without interruptions.
- Learn to say no to tasks that don’t add value.
- Use social media wisely by spending time only on what inspires you.
- Build a morning routine that clears your mind for the day.
- Take regular moments for self-reflection to check your progress and goals.
These simple ideas can help you take charge of your time and energy. By carving out just a little dedicated focus, you're one step closer to living a purpose-filled life. Reflect on your day, appreciate the activities you choose, and gradually build up these periods of intent. In doing so, you’ll boost your personal growth, keep distractions at bay, and brighten your spirit with what truly matters.

Reflective Journaling Essentials
Reflective journaling is a practical way to note your progress and keep your routine in touch with your deeper goals. Writing down your thoughts lets you record small victories, learn from the day’s events, and spot habits that work, or need a tweak.
- List daily accomplishments
- Note moments of gratitude
- Identify challenges and insights
- Outline intentional adjustments for tomorrow
By setting aside time for journaling, you keep your values in focus and can see your growth over time. These simple practices turn everyday moments into stepping stones toward a life that feels more joyful and in tune with who you are.
Implementing Stress Reduction and Aware Wellness Routines in Intentional Living
Stress is a natural part of life, but handling it well is key to living with purpose. It’s easy to feel overwhelmed by daily pressures, yet a few simple habits can make all the difference. Try breathing in a bit of exercise, slowing down to really taste your food, or stepping away from your screen for a few moments. These small changes clear your mind and boost your energy.
Building a routine can be as simple as setting aside time to check in on your nutrition or taking mini breaks during your day. This little bit of planning helps remove the extra clutter and lets you focus on what matters most.
| Technique | Benefit |
|---|---|
| Daily physical activity | Boosts energy and lifts your mood |
| Mindful eating | Nourishes both body and mind |
| Digital detox | Clears mental clutter and eases stress |
| Scheduled relaxation | Enhances a sense of calm and clarity |
By adding these easy wellness routines to your day, you’re taking charge of your well-being. Even if it’s just a few minutes of stretching, a relaxed meal, or a break from your devices, you’re creating moments that calm your mind and spark joy. Try these small steps, and you might just find your days becoming more intentional and happier.
